为确定新疆啤酒大麦优质高产栽培的适宜种植密度,选用甘啤4号、垦啤7号、新啤4号、新啤8号作为试验材料,设置225万、300万、375万、450万、525万粒/hm~2共5个种植密度,研究其对4个啤酒大麦品种农艺性状和品质指标的影响。结果表明:随着种植密度的增加,4个品种的出苗期没有明显影响,抽穗期、成熟期均提前,生育期时间逐渐缩短;基本苗和最高总茎蘖数逐渐增加,有效穗数先增加后减少,分蘖成穗率逐渐下降;株高先升高后降低,穗长、主穗粒数、千粒质量逐渐降低,其中穗长受到的影响最大;产量呈先增加后降低的趋势,蛋白质含量却相反,呈先降低后升高的趋势。为了提高啤酒大麦产量,播种密度应该控制在375万~450万粒/hm~2为宜,其具体播种密度还要依据当地地力条件和种植品种而定。  相似文献

为探究新疆北部地区播期对青贮大麦产量、青贮原料品质和青贮品质的影响,以3个大麦品种(系)(垦啤麦13、P13-3和甘啤4号)为材料,分别于3月18日、4月2日、4月17日播种,对其青贮农艺性状、干草产量、青贮原料营养成分和青贮品质进行分析。结果表明,随着播期的推迟,青贮大麦生育期大幅度缩短,4月17日播种时生育期较3月18日缩短22~23 d。晚播会显著降低大麦干草产量,晚播(4月17日)时3个品种(系)干草产量比早播(3月18日)降低15.2%~24.2%,其中垦啤麦13降幅最大。推迟播种使垦啤麦13和甘啤4号茎、穗的干物质分配比例下降,叶的干物质分配比例上升。晚播使P13-3和甘啤4号洗涤纤维含量(中性和酸性)和粗脂肪含量分别显著上升和下降,显著降低P13-3的粗蛋白含量,提高甘啤4号可溶性碳水化合物含量。播期对青贮品质影响因品种(系)而异,晚播降低了甘啤4号青贮的pH值、氨态氮含量,提高乳酸含量,对其他品种(系)无显著性影响。总体来看,新疆青贮大麦在外界条件允许的条件下,应适当早播。  相似文献

垦啤麦7号已在黑龙江省种植8年多,是东北地区种植大麦以来种植面积最大的2棱啤酒大麦品种。其是目前中国啤酒大麦品质较好的品种之一。然而,由于内蒙古东北部常年在5月份干旱,一旦播种过早,则出苗不齐,农民都习惯在5月下旬以后播种,而垦啤麦7号一旦在5月20日以后播种,由于其对光温反映敏感,不但抽穗不齐、有效分蘖低,而且根腐病重、产量低、品质差。  相似文献

垦啤麦 7号 (红 99- 40 7)属春性二棱啤酒大麦品种。由黑龙江省红兴隆科研所用Ant90 - 2做母本 ,红 92 - 2 5做父本经有性杂交育成。 2 0 0 4年 2月 2 0日通过黑龙江省品种审定委员会审定。该品种经 2 0 0 2~ 2 0 0 3两年区、生试 ,平均公顷产量分别为 4 40 5 .2 5kg和 3713.2kg ,分别比对照增产 11.5 3%和 12 .6 5 %。与此同时 ,经连云港全国麦芽检测中心两年化验 ,平均蛋白质含量11 35 % ,比垦啤麦 3号低 1.4 2 % ;麦芽无水浸出率 82 .6 5 % ,比垦啤麦 3号高 3.2 % ,属优质品种。垦啤麦 7号的育成无论是产量和品质都比垦啤麦 3号有新的突破。其是代替垦啤麦 3号的首选品种 ,推广该品种会给黑龙江啤酒大麦基地品质上一个新的台阶。  相似文献

甘肃省河西高海拔地区啤酒大麦新品种(系)适应性研究   总被引:2,自引:0,他引:2  
通过2004至2005年甘肃省啤酒大麦新品种(系)多点试验结果表明,甘啤5号在河西高海拔地区产量及丰产性虽较甘啤3号、甘啤4号两个品种低,但籽粒成熟度好,蛋白质含量较低,筛选率高,特别是休眠期缩短,水敏性降低,发芽率明显高于其它品种.说明该品种是适于河西沿山高海拔地区种植的新的早熟啤酒大麦品种,  相似文献

垦啤麦8号(红00—511)属春性二棱啤酒大麦品种。由黑龙江省红兴隆科研所用垦啤麦3号做母本,红92-25做父本经有性杂交育成。2005年3月通过黑龙江省品种审定委员会审定。该品种在2003~2004两年区域试验和生产试验中,平均每公顷产量分别为3 972.96kg和3 893.68kg,分别比对照品种增产13.95%和12.09%。经连云港全国麦芽检测中心化验,蛋白质含量11.4%,麦芽无水浸出率80.7%,库值41%,糖化力336WK,属优质品种。垦啤麦8号的育成无论是产量和品质都比垦啤麦3号有新的突破,是继垦啤麦7号以后代替垦啤麦3号的理想品种,推广该品种会使黑龙江啤麦基地产量和品质上一个新的台阶。  相似文献

不同啤酒大麦品种在陇中丘陵沟壑区的性状表现研究   总被引:3,自引:1,他引:2  
观察和测定了6个啤酒大麦品种在陇中丘陵沟壑区的性状表现及品质变异情况.结果表明:甘啤2号、甘啤3号、甘啤4号和9303等4品种对当地环境具有良好的适应性,法瓦维特和Aspen表现较差.6品种收获籽粒蛋白质含量均超国家啤酒大麦标准,不适用于啤酒酿造.陇中丘陵沟壑区发展啤酒大麦种植,必须立足当地自然条件,培育适宜的专用品种.  相似文献

为给甘肃省河西地区啤酒大麦的生产栽培提供理论依据,以甘啤6号和垦啤6号为试验材料,于2012-2014年在张掖市民乐、山丹和甘州区三个试点对不同种植密度的啤酒大麦的产量和品质进行了分析。结果表明,在450~900万粒·hm-2范围内,随着种植密度的增加,甘啤6号和垦啤6号的产量以及淀粉含量均呈先增后减趋势,千粒重呈下降趋势,籽粒蛋白质含量呈先降后升趋势,而种植密度对籽粒含水量和整齐度的影响不明显。建议甘啤6号和垦啤6号在河西地区适宜的播种量为600~675万粒·hm-2。  相似文献

十个外引啤酒大麦品种产量及品质分析   总被引:1,自引:0,他引:1  
为筛选适合甘肃河西地区种植的优质啤酒大麦品种,在甘肃民乐、张掖、山丹、黄羊镇、永昌5个试验点进行两个生长季的品比试验,对10个外引啤酒大麦品种和当地主栽品种的生育期、产量及主要品质性状进行了比较。结果表明,与当地主栽品种甘啤4号相比,10个引进品种生育期相对偏长,有8个品种比对照晚熟;品种Beatrix和Belana表现增产,两年多点试验平均产量分别较对照甘啤4号增产13.31%和8.45%。10个外引啤酒大麦品种的千粒重、发芽势、发芽率达国标一级标准;麦芽品质指标α-氨基氮和糖化力达国标优级标准,浸出物除品种Marnie外均达国标一级标准,库尔巴哈值除品种Xanadu外均达国标一级标准。经产量与品质综合分析,外引啤酒大麦品种Beatrix和Belana在甘肃河西走廊及沿黄灌区气候及土壤条件下表现优良,适宜推广种植。  相似文献

以长沙县高桥相同嫩度茶鲜叶原料采用卷曲形毛尖茶加工工艺制绿茶为对照,分别对沅陵县齐眉翠峰、凤娇碣滩茶、干发茶和军大坪茶4种绿茶的主要生化成分与感官品质进行初步分析。结果表明,沅陵4种绿茶的茶多酚总量28.76%~30.34%,游离氨基酸总量2.35%~3.22%,咖啡碱含量3.00%~3.63%,水浸出物含量37.26%~40.07%,可溶性糖总量5.46%~5.65%,可溶性蛋白含量1.50%~1.74%,类黄酮化合物总量1.16%~1.79%,叶绿素总量1.36%~2.01%,儿茶素总量13.53%~16.20%。与对照相比,4种绿茶的茶多酚、可溶性糖和儿茶素总量均高于对照,除齐眉翠峰外其余3种茶样水浸出物和叶绿素总量均高于对照,除干发茶外其余3种茶样类黄酮化合物总量均高于对照。  相似文献

Irrigation of Netted Gem potatoes was scheduled during three growing seasons by three methods: (a) when plants displayed first visual symptoms of moisture stress, (b) when indicated by a soil moisture budget involving estimated evapotranspiration, and (c) on the basis of tensiometer readings of soil moisture suction. When the tensiometer method of scheduling was used, the mean yields of tubers were 55.0 and 25.8 cwt/acre (6160 and 2890 kg/ha) higher than those obtained with the other two scheduling methods. Methods did not affect the specific gravity of potatoes. Method (a) scheduled irrigations least frequently. Scheduling by the budget method was not always adequate because it was based on the assumption that the crop extracted water from a constant 4 ft (1.2 m) profile from planting to full vegetative growth. In one year the budget method scheduled the first irrigation earlier than necessary and delayed the second irrigation during a critical period of crop growth. From full vegetative cover to harvest the irrigation schedules were alike for both the budget and tensiometer methods.  相似文献

In the western Sahel, indigenous plants become important staples when cereal harvests are inadequate to support populations inhabiting that region of Africa. The purpose of this study was to assess the nutrient content of several of these edible wild plants. The leaves of the following seven plant foods were analyzed: Ziziphus mauritiana, Cerathotheca sesamoides, Moringa oleifera, Leptadenia hastata, Hibiscus sabdarifa, Amaranthus viridi, and Adansonia digitata. The fatty acid, vitamin E, carotenoid, selected mineral and amino acid contents of these plant foods were determined. These same analyses were performed on the fruit of the Adansonia digitata. In quantitative and qualitative terms, Amaranthus viridis was found to be an excellent source of protein. Its amino acid composition compared favorably to that of a World Health Organization (WHO) protein standard. It also contained considerable amounts of the two fatty acids that are essential in humans (linoleic and -linolenic) and a number of minerals including iron, magnesium, calcium and zinc. The leaves of Hibiscus sabdarifa contained an appreciable quantity of protein the composition of which was comparable to the WHO standard. The mineral content of the leaves of this plant was also exceptionally high; noteworthy was its high zinc content. H. sabdarifa also contained significant quantities of the two essential fatty acids. Ziziphus mauritiana was an excellent source of the essential fatty acid linoleic acid and several of the metals including iron, calcium, magnesium and zinc. Its content of other essential nutrients, however, was rather low. In general, Adansonia digitata leaves were nutritionally superior to the fruit of the tree; however, the fruit did contain useful quantities of potassium, phosphorus, zinc and -linolenic acid. The Leptadenia hastata leaves were an especially good source of lutein and -carotene. These data should be useful to the people who inhabit the western Sahel in helping them devise healthy diets during times when cereal staples are in short supply.  相似文献

通过电解质外渗法和匍匐茎恢复试验对‘阳江’狗牙根及其12个通过形态鉴定选出的坪用价值高且花序密度低的诱变后代进行抗寒性鉴定。电解质外渗法结果表明:诱变后代间的抗寒性具有较大差异,其叶片半致死温度(LT50)的变异范围为-7.6~-0.2℃(最低值与最大值相差7.4℃);参试材料抗寒性由强到弱依次为M18>M4>M26>M28> M22>阳江>M29>M31>M10>M37>M16>M1>M25,其中,有5个诱变后代抗寒性优于亲本,分别是M18、M4、M26、M28、M22。匍匐茎恢复实验结果表明:诱变后代M1、M22、M26、M31、M25在0℃和-5℃低温胁迫后的恢复生长率都高于亲本,恢复能力均优于亲本;M10、M37、M28在-5℃低温胁迫下,恢复生长能力低于亲本,抗寒性相对较弱,M16和M4在0℃和-5℃低温胁迫下,恢复生长率都低于亲本,抗寒性明显弱于亲本。综合2种方法鉴定结果显示:诱变后代M1、M25的恢复能力较强;M4、M28的叶片抗寒性较好,青绿期较长;M22、M18、M26的叶片抗寒性和匍匐茎恢复能力均较强;M29,M31的叶片抗寒性和匍匐茎恢复能力与亲本相似;M10、M16、M37的叶片抗寒性和匍匐茎恢复能力均较弱,整体抗寒性较弱。  相似文献

MADS-box基因家族广泛分布于真核生物中,巴西橡胶树的MADS-box基因家族主要参与花形态建成,对生殖生长起到重要的调节作用。目前,MADS-box基因家族的26个相关基因已被克隆分析,但它们在染色体上的具体位置还未确定。本研究以巴西橡胶树‘热研7-33-97’品种为材料,将MADS-box基因家族的6个成员(HbAGL8HbAG15HbAGL30HbTT16HbAP1HbSVP1)定位在细胞核染色体上,通过双探针荧光原位杂交技术(FISH)对巴西橡胶树MADS-box基因家族的这6个成员在细胞核染色体上进行物理定位分析。结果表明:MADS-box基因家族的6个基因分别位于不同的染色体上,其中HbAGL15HbAG8HbAG30HbSVP1基因定位在第4、5、7和8号染色体长臂上,其信号位点到着丝粒的平均百分距离是11.85、39.71、48.94和6.70;HbTT16HbAP1基因定位在第1和13号染色体短臂上,其信号位点到着丝粒的平均百分距离是22.19和18.01。本研究结果揭示了巴西橡胶树MADS-box基因家族的6个成员在细胞核染色体上的实际位置,展现家族基因之间的分布特点和连锁遗传关系,不仅丰富了橡胶树分子细胞遗传学信息,也为橡胶树的分子辅助育种和比较基因组学研究提供了分子细胞遗传学的科学理论依据。  相似文献

A broadcast application of PCNB (Terraclor) resulted in a reasonably uniform distribution of the chemical in the soil with the concentration decreasing in a linear fashion with increasing depth in the soil profile. A banded application resuluted in a considerably higher chemical concentration at the 4–6 inch depth than at the 0–2 or the 2–4 inch depths. The problem of the lack of uniformity of chemical distribution could probably be solved by altering nozzle placement and size and allow use of the band method of application to minimize grower cost. More complete disking in the case of the broadcast treatment would probably result in a relatively uniform distribution of the chemical but at higher cost to the grower. PCNB application rates of 10, 15 and 25 lbs per acre broadcast and 71/2, 10 and 121/2 lbs per acre in a band significantly reduced the severity ofRhizoctonia infection of Russet Burbank potatoes but did not increase potato yields significantly.  相似文献

Data from in vivo digestibility trial with four to six horses fed twenty-seven forage-based diets are used to calculate prediction equations for the digestibility of dry and organic matter, based on the crude ash (CA), crude protein (CP) and crude fibre (CF) contents of diets and faeces. The most precise prediction of dry-matter digestibility (r.s.d. = 0.032, R2= 0.80) was derived from a multiple regression including faecal (CP, CF) and dietary parameters (CF). Among faecal parameters, CP was the best single predictor of both digestibility (r.s.d) = 0.040, r2= 0.63) and dietary CP content (r.s.d = 0.028, r2= 0.59). For biological reasons we propose a non-linear model that allows prediction of dry- and organic-matter digestibility from faecal CP Content with reasonable Precision (r.s.d = 0.038, 0.036, r2= 0.65, 0.74, respectively). This will be adequate for many studies, especially for free-living animals in rangelands.  相似文献
